Apple Watch GPS Mystery

Riddle me this, Apple: how does your Apple Watch Series 3 Nike Plus GPS lose me on a university 400 m track? I kept getting mile notices at wildly different points on this track, and I only diverted once during the second mile (by about 15 m to get water). I thought maybe I was going crazy but then I saw the data broken down by a third party app with mile markers (see photo).


Do I need to figure out how to calibrate it? I’ve been running heavy mileage with my AW and iPhone for 2 weeks almost every day, and have my “Motion Calibration & Distance” feature turned on on my iPhone.


This is incredibly frustrating for a runner in the middle of marathon training. I want to go back to Garmin watches.
